How to prepare for a job interview at Old Gatehouse (92426)

Show Your People Skills

In hospitality, customer service is everything! Be ready to showcase examples of how you've engaged with customers positively. Maybe you turned a tough situation around or went that extra mile for a guest—let’s hear those stories!

Know Your Menu Inside Out

Expect some technical questions about food and drink, especially if you're applying for a kitchen or service role. Brush up on the menu items, including ingredients and any potential allergens. If you’ve got any favourite dishes or cocktails, have a little something prepared to discuss, too!

Demonstrate Your Team Spirit

Hospitality thrives on teamwork, so think of examples where you've worked well with others in a fast-paced environment. Be prepared to discuss what makes a great team member and how you contribute to a positive working vibe. They’re looking for that 'good fit!'

Get Ready for a Practical Test

In full-time food service roles, don’t be surprised if they want to see your skills in action. Whether it's serving a table or prepping a dish, be mentally prepared for a practical test during the interview. Practice makes perfect—a little dry run with friends could give you the edge!
